This tool was purchased as my first hedgetrimmer when beginning a gardening business in 2007. It has performed very well on most hedging tasks for domestic gardens and probably a bit surpassed in the ability to cut old dead hedge wood such as is often seen in public space landscapes. Can 'chainsaw' or eat through quite thick green branches thicker than technically specified. I like the simple blade adjustment system (nylok nuts) but some care is still needed to no overtighten the blades so that they jam; easier that the Stihl type shim setup. I have used the Stihl long blade hedgers too and they are a bit stronger and probably essential for city council type work but not needed for a lot of lighter work. Also the Tanaka THT-210s (now a new model by Hitachi who bought the brand) is lighter, easier to start and a lot cheaper. Have never sharpened the blades but they self sharpen so long as the clearances are set nicely. Have replaced some nuts and bolts, have replaces starter cord have always kept a well greased gearbox and did clean the gearbox once (easy). The handle lockout plastic piece broke about a year ago and is cheaply replaced but i didnt bother, not really necessary and different of the newer model which uses two buttons instead and the handle pivot is a bit sloppy now and could replace this too fairly cheaply but not going to bother. I would definitely recommend this product and am currently buying a Tanaka THT-2520SB with the longer blade. Enjoy
